History of the Dundee v Kilmarnock fixture

Kilmarnock face a trip to Dundee at Dens Park on Saturday afternoon, needing to turn around their fortunes at the ground. The Killie will be hoping to improve upon a record which has seen them lose 45 and win only 18 of the 85 games.

The most recent encounter between these two sides was less than a year ago, in May 2004, with Dundee running out comfortable 2 - 0 winners in a Scottish Premier match.

Recent respective form guides

Dundee have managed to pick up just two wins from their last six home games, losing three, The goals for column just outweighs the goals against over this period, 7 to 5.

Kilmarnock have an average recent record on the road, picking up two good wins, but losing three, from the last six. While the Killie have hit 6 goals, 9 have hit the back of the wrong net.

Dundee see themselves just below half way in the Bank of Scotland Scottish Premier, showing a record of 6 points from their 8 games played so far, Kilmarnock see themselves just below half way in the Bank of Scotland Scottish Premier, showing a record of 12 points from their 8 games played so far,
